版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)
文檔簡介
2026年互聯(lián)網(wǎng)行業(yè)招聘試題與技巧一、單選題(共10題,每題2分,合計(jì)20分)1.題目:在React18中,以下哪個鉤子函數(shù)可以用于處理并發(fā)更新?A.`useEffect`B.`useReducer`C.`useTransition`D.`useRef`2.題目:在微服務(wù)架構(gòu)中,服務(wù)間通信時,以下哪種協(xié)議通常用于高延遲、大數(shù)據(jù)量的場景?A.HTTP/1.1B.gRPCC.MQTTD.AMQP3.題目:在Java中,以下哪個注解用于標(biāo)記類為Spring的配置類?A.`@Service`B.`@Component`C.`@Configuration`D.`@Repository`4.題目:在Python中,以下哪個庫主要用于數(shù)據(jù)分析和機(jī)器學(xué)習(xí)?A.FlaskB.DjangoC.PandasD.NumPy5.題目:在Kubernetes中,以下哪個組件負(fù)責(zé)管理集群中的所有節(jié)點(diǎn)?A.APIServerB.etcdC.ControllerManagerD.Kubelet6.題目:在SQL中,以下哪個函數(shù)用于返回字符串的長度?A.`LEN()`B.`LENGTH()`C.`SIZE()`D.`COUNT()`7.題目:在Docker中,以下哪個命令用于啟動一個容器?A.`dockerrun`B.`dockerstart`C.`dockerpull`D.`dockerbuild`8.題目:在AWS中,以下哪個服務(wù)提供對象存儲功能?A.EC2B.S3C.RDSD.Lambda9.題目:在網(wǎng)絡(luò)安全中,以下哪種攻擊方式通過偽裝成合法用戶來獲取敏感信息?A.DDoS攻擊B.SQL注入C.暗號攻擊D.欺騙攻擊10.題目:在Flutter中,以下哪個組件用于構(gòu)建列表?A.`Column`B.`Row`C.`ListView`D.`GridView`二、多選題(共5題,每題3分,合計(jì)15分)1.題目:在DevOps實(shí)踐中,以下哪些工具可以用于持續(xù)集成和持續(xù)部署?A.JenkinsB.GitLabCIC.CircleCID.Ansible2.題目:在數(shù)據(jù)結(jié)構(gòu)中,以下哪些屬于非線性數(shù)據(jù)結(jié)構(gòu)?A.數(shù)組B.鏈表C.樹D.圖3.題目:在區(qū)塊鏈技術(shù)中,以下哪些是常見的共識算法?A.PoWB.PoSC.DPoSD.PBFT4.題目:在前端開發(fā)中,以下哪些框架或庫屬于JavaScript框架?A.ReactB.AngularC.VueD.jQuery5.題目:在數(shù)據(jù)庫優(yōu)化中,以下哪些操作可以提高查詢性能?A.索引優(yōu)化B.查詢語句優(yōu)化C.分區(qū)表D.數(shù)據(jù)緩存三、判斷題(共10題,每題1分,合計(jì)10分)1.題目:JavaScript是編譯型語言。2.題目:RESTfulAPI是無狀態(tài)的。3.題目:Kubernetes可以運(yùn)行在Windows操作系統(tǒng)上。4.題目:SQL注入是一種常見的XSS攻擊方式。5.題目:Docker容器可以共享宿主機(jī)的文件系統(tǒng)。6.題目:微服務(wù)架構(gòu)適用于所有規(guī)模的項(xiàng)目。7.題目:JWT是一種無狀態(tài)的認(rèn)證方式。8.題目:數(shù)據(jù)湖是存儲結(jié)構(gòu)化數(shù)據(jù)的存儲系統(tǒng)。9.題目:負(fù)載均衡可以提高系統(tǒng)的可用性。10.題目:敏捷開發(fā)是一種線性開發(fā)模式。四、簡答題(共5題,每題5分,合計(jì)25分)1.題目:簡述RESTfulAPI的設(shè)計(jì)原則。2.題目:簡述微服務(wù)架構(gòu)的優(yōu)勢和挑戰(zhàn)。3.題目:簡述Kubernetes的核心組件及其功能。4.題目:簡述數(shù)據(jù)庫索引的原理及其作用。5.題目:簡述前端性能優(yōu)化的常用方法。五、論述題(共1題,10分)題目:結(jié)合實(shí)際案例,論述DevOps在互聯(lián)網(wǎng)行業(yè)中的作用和意義。答案與解析一、單選題1.答案:C解析:React18引入了并發(fā)模式,`useTransition`鉤子用于處理非緊急的更新,使其在用戶界面空閑時進(jìn)行。2.答案:B解析:gRPC基于HTTP/2和ProtocolBuffers,適合高延遲、大數(shù)據(jù)量的場景。HTTP/1.1適用于低延遲、小數(shù)據(jù)量的場景。MQTT和AMQP適用于消息隊(duì)列。3.答案:C解析:`@Configuration`注解用于標(biāo)記類為Spring的配置類,提供Bean定義。4.答案:C解析:Pandas是Python中用于數(shù)據(jù)分析和機(jī)器學(xué)習(xí)的庫。Flask和Django是Web框架,NumPy是數(shù)值計(jì)算庫。5.答案:C解析:ControllerManager負(fù)責(zé)管理集群中的所有節(jié)點(diǎn),包括Pod的調(diào)度和生命周期管理。6.答案:A解析:`LEN()`函數(shù)用于返回字符串的長度,`LENGTH()`在某些數(shù)據(jù)庫中也是等效的,但`LEN()`更通用。7.答案:A解析:`dockerrun`命令用于啟動一個容器。`dockerstart`用于啟動已停止的容器,`dockerpull`用于拉取鏡像,`dockerbuild`用于構(gòu)建鏡像。8.答案:B解析:S3(SimpleStorageService)提供對象存儲功能。EC2是虛擬機(jī)服務(wù),RDS是關(guān)系數(shù)據(jù)庫服務(wù),Lambda是服務(wù)器less計(jì)算服務(wù)。9.答案:D解析:欺騙攻擊通過偽裝成合法用戶來獲取敏感信息。DDoS攻擊是分布式拒絕服務(wù)攻擊,SQL注入是數(shù)據(jù)庫注入攻擊,暗號攻擊是密碼破解攻擊。10.答案:C解析:`ListView`組件用于構(gòu)建列表。`Column`和`Row`是布局組件,`GridView`用于網(wǎng)格布局。二、多選題1.答案:A,B,C解析:Jenkins、GitLabCI和CircleCI都是用于持續(xù)集成和持續(xù)部署的工具。Ansible是配置管理工具。2.答案:C,D解析:樹和圖屬于非線性數(shù)據(jù)結(jié)構(gòu)。數(shù)組和鏈表是線性數(shù)據(jù)結(jié)構(gòu)。3.答案:A,B,C,D解析:PoW、PoS、DPoS和PBFT都是常見的共識算法。4.答案:A,B,C解析:React、Angular和Vue是JavaScript框架。jQuery是JavaScript庫。5.答案:A,B,C,D解析:索引優(yōu)化、查詢語句優(yōu)化、分區(qū)表和數(shù)據(jù)緩存都可以提高查詢性能。三、判斷題1.錯誤解析:JavaScript是解釋型語言。2.正確解析:RESTfulAPI是無狀態(tài)的,每個請求都包含所有必要的信息。3.正確解析:Kubernetes可以運(yùn)行在Windows操作系統(tǒng)上,包括WindowsServer和WindowsDesktop。4.錯誤解析:SQL注入是針對數(shù)據(jù)庫的注入攻擊,XSS攻擊是跨站腳本攻擊。5.正確解析:Docker容器可以共享宿主機(jī)的文件系統(tǒng),通過掛載卷實(shí)現(xiàn)。6.錯誤解析:微服務(wù)架構(gòu)適用于復(fù)雜、大型項(xiàng)目,小型項(xiàng)目可能更適合單體架構(gòu)。7.正確解析:JWT(JSONWebToken)是一種無狀態(tài)的認(rèn)證方式,可以在不依賴服務(wù)器的情況下進(jìn)行認(rèn)證。8.錯誤解析:數(shù)據(jù)湖是存儲非結(jié)構(gòu)化數(shù)據(jù)的存儲系統(tǒng),數(shù)據(jù)倉庫存儲結(jié)構(gòu)化數(shù)據(jù)。9.正確解析:負(fù)載均衡可以提高系統(tǒng)的可用性和性能,通過分發(fā)請求到多個服務(wù)器。10.錯誤解析:敏捷開發(fā)是一種迭代開發(fā)模式,不是線性開發(fā)模式。四、簡答題1.簡述RESTfulAPI的設(shè)計(jì)原則-無狀態(tài):每個請求都包含所有必要的信息,服務(wù)器不保存客戶端狀態(tài)。-可緩存:響應(yīng)可以被緩存,提高性能。-統(tǒng)一接口:使用標(biāo)準(zhǔn)的HTTP方法(GET、POST、PUT、DELETE等)。-分層系統(tǒng):客戶端和服務(wù)器可以獨(dú)立演化。-狀態(tài)less:服務(wù)器不保存客戶端狀態(tài),每個請求都包含所有必要的信息。2.簡述微服務(wù)架構(gòu)的優(yōu)勢和挑戰(zhàn)-優(yōu)勢:-模塊化:每個服務(wù)獨(dú)立開發(fā)、部署和擴(kuò)展。-可擴(kuò)展性:可以獨(dú)立擴(kuò)展每個服務(wù)。-技術(shù)多樣性:可以使用不同的技術(shù)棧。-容錯性:一個服務(wù)故障不會影響其他服務(wù)。-挑戰(zhàn):-復(fù)雜性:服務(wù)間通信和協(xié)調(diào)復(fù)雜。-測試難度:集成測試和端到端測試難度大。-管理成本:需要更多的運(yùn)維資源。3.簡述Kubernetes的核心組件及其功能-APIServer:提供集群的API接口。-etcd:存儲集群的所有配置和狀態(tài)信息。-ControllerManager:管理集群中的所有控制器。-Kubelet:在每個節(jié)點(diǎn)上運(yùn)行,管理Pod的生命周期。-Kube-proxy:在每個節(jié)點(diǎn)上運(yùn)行,負(fù)責(zé)網(wǎng)絡(luò)通信和負(fù)載均衡。4.簡述數(shù)據(jù)庫索引的原理及其作用-原理:通過建立索引結(jié)構(gòu)(如B樹、哈希表等)來快速查找數(shù)據(jù)。-作用:-提高查詢性能:快速定位數(shù)據(jù)。-加快排序和分組操作。-減少數(shù)據(jù)掃描量。5.簡述前端性能優(yōu)化的常用方法-代碼壓縮:減少文件大小。-圖片優(yōu)化:使用合適的格式和壓縮工具。-緩存利用:使用HTTP緩存。-懶加載:按需加載資源。-CDN加速:使用CDN分發(fā)資源。-減少DOM操作:優(yōu)化DOM操作。五、論述題結(jié)合實(shí)際案例,論述DevOps在互聯(lián)網(wǎng)行業(yè)中的作用和意義DevOps在互聯(lián)網(wǎng)行業(yè)中扮演著至關(guān)重要的角色,它通過文化、自動化和工具的結(jié)合,提高了軟件開發(fā)的效率和質(zhì)量。以某知名電商平臺為例,該平臺在引入DevOps后,實(shí)現(xiàn)了以下顯著效果:1.快速迭代:通過持續(xù)集成和持續(xù)部署(CI/CD),該平臺能夠快速迭代,每周發(fā)布多個版本,及時響應(yīng)市場變化和用戶需求。2.提高穩(wěn)定性:自動化測試和監(jiān)控機(jī)制確保了每次發(fā)布的穩(wěn)定性,減少了線上故障的發(fā)生。例如,通過自動化測試,每次代碼提交都能在幾分鐘內(nèi)完成測試,確保了代碼質(zhì)量。3.提升開發(fā)效率:通過自動化工具,開發(fā)團(tuán)隊(duì)能夠?qū)W⒂跇I(yè)務(wù)邏輯,減少了手動操作的時間。例如,使用Jenkins進(jìn)行自動化構(gòu)建和部署,大大提高了開發(fā)效率。4.增強(qiáng)協(xié)作:DevOps促進(jìn)了開發(fā)和運(yùn)維團(tuán)隊(duì)之間的協(xié)作,減少了溝通成本。例如
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
- 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
- 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
- 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
- 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2026年畜牧獸醫(yī)(家畜疾病診斷)試題及答案
- 養(yǎng)老院老人生活設(shè)施維修人員管理制度
- 養(yǎng)老院老人情感交流制度
- 養(yǎng)老院入住老人社會救助與福利制度
- 工行普惠貸款介紹
- 2026年森工集團(tuán)新媒體運(yùn)營面試核心考點(diǎn)與應(yīng)答指南含答案
- 2026年中石化筆試核心知識鞏固練習(xí)題含答案
- 2026年湖南特種焊接考試題庫含答案
- 2026年新能源充電樁操作問答含答案
- 2026年學(xué)生健康體檢異常情況跟進(jìn)流程測試題含答案
- 新疆阿合奇托什干河國家濕地公園建設(shè)項(xiàng)目環(huán)境影響報告書
- 維修工作計(jì)劃模板范文
- DB13(J)-T 8401-2021 鋼絲網(wǎng)片復(fù)合保溫板應(yīng)用技術(shù)標(biāo)準(zhǔn)
- 設(shè)計(jì)公司部門領(lǐng)導(dǎo)發(fā)言稿
- 深圳科技館新館展教工程常設(shè)展區(qū)整體展教方案
- 《重慶市北碚區(qū)高標(biāo)準(zhǔn)農(nóng)田建設(shè)規(guī)劃2021-2030年》
- T-CI 451-2024 構(gòu)網(wǎng)型光伏變換器并網(wǎng)技術(shù)規(guī)范
- 《公路工程預(yù)算定額》(JTGT3832-2018)
- 粵港車牌合同模板
- 中級(監(jiān)控類) 消防設(shè)施操作員理論考試題及答案
評論
0/150
提交評論